Subject: McLibel film maker available to speak

Franny Armstrong, independent film maker and director of "Drowned Out",
"McLibel" and "Truth or Dairy" amongst others, is heading over to Aotearoa
NZ in March , and would be interested in the potential for speaking
engagements at Universities and Polytechs.
